Understanding Grams and Ounces: A Brief Overview
Before diving into the conversion, let's establish a clear understanding of both units.
-
Gram (g): The gram is the base unit of mass in the metric system, a decimal system based on powers of 10. It's a relatively small unit, often used for measuring smaller quantities of things like food ingredients or small objects. Think of a paperclip – it weighs approximately one gram.
-
Ounce (oz): The ounce is a unit of mass in the imperial system and US customary system, systems that are not based on a decimal system. It's a more widely used unit in the United States and some other countries, commonly found on food packaging and in recipes. An ounce is significantly larger than a gram.

Calculating Grams to Ounces and Vice Versa: Step-by-Step Examples
Let's look at some practical examples to solidify our understanding:
Example 1: Converting Grams to Ounces
Let's say you have 100 grams of flour. To convert this to ounces, you would multiply the number of grams by the conversion factor:
100 grams * 0.035 ounces/gram ≈ 3.5 ounces
Because of this, 100 grams of flour is approximately 3.5 ounces.
Example 2: Converting Ounces to Grams
Now, let's say you have a recipe calling for 5 ounces of butter. To convert this to grams, you would multiply the number of ounces by the inverse conversion factor (28.35 grams/ounce):
5 ounces * 28.35 grams/ounce ≈ 141.75 grams
Because of this, 5 ounces of butter is approximately 141.75 grams.

A Deeper Dive: The History and Science Behind the Units
Understanding the historical context and scientific basis behind grams and ounces helps appreciate the intricacies of the conversion.
The metric system, with its base unit of the gram, was developed in France during the late 18th century, driven by the need for a standardized and universally understandable system of measurement. Its decimal nature simplifies calculations significantly.
The imperial and US customary systems, which include the ounce, have a more complex and less standardized history. Consider this: their origins trace back to various ancient systems of weights and measures, with evolution over time resulting in inconsistencies and variations between different countries and regions. The ounce itself has variations – the avoirdupois ounce (commonly used for everyday items), the troy ounce (used for precious metals), and the fluid ounce (a unit of volume).

Q4: What about other units of weight? How do they relate to grams and ounces?
Many other units of weight exist within the metric and imperial systems, including kilograms (kg), milligrams (mg), pounds (lb), and tons. Understanding their relationships to grams and ounces is crucial for broader weight conversion tasks. To give you an idea, 1 kilogram is equal to 1000 grams, and 1 pound is equal to 16 ounces.
Q5: How can I improve my accuracy when measuring grams and ounces?
Using a calibrated digital scale is essential for accurate measurements. For grams, a digital kitchen scale is often sufficient. Worth adding: for more precise measurements, laboratory-grade scales are available. For ounces, a postal scale or kitchen scale with ounce markings can be used.
